Many experienced mothers have strong opinions about breastfeeding. Some mothers had a very difficult time breastfeeding for one reason or another and like to warm new mothers away from it. The vast majority of mothers who have tried breastfeeding, however, are ready and willing to share the wonderful bonding experiences that they had with their baby because of breastfeeding.
Just like pregnancy and childbirth, everyone experiences breastfeeding in a different way. As mothers, we all have to make the choice that is best for our baby and ourselves. There is no generalized norm that makes breastfeeding easy or hard. The more information you have the better prepared you will be to breastfeed your baby and the more likely you will be to succeed.
